Dubai: 40-year-old Asim Jamil, was admitted to Zulekha Hospital, Dubai with a bulging left eye causing him pain and redness. Following a CT scan it was clear that Asim had an orbital tumour causing Exophthalmos which was located just inside the bone of the eye orbit.

Exophthalmos is dangerous if left untreated as it can cause the eyelid to fail to close during sleep leading to corneal dryness and damage. This will also cause redness or irritation where the area above the cornea becomes inflamed as a result of increased friction when blinking. The process that is causing the displacement of the eye may also compress the optic nerve or ophthalmic artery and lead to blindness.

Asim underwent surgery in Zulekha Hospital, Dubai where Dr. Mohamed Ramadan Mahmoud, Consultant Ophthalmology assisted by Clinical Staff Mohamed Faysal, conducted a land orbital tumour excision under local anesthesia which took around 60 minutes to complete. Once extracted, the tumour was sent to the histopathology for investigation and found to be benign. These tumours are congenital with no specific causes during one’s lifetime.                                      

Dr. Mohamed Ramadan Mahmoud commented: “It is a rare condition and it is the first time that we have treated this in Zulekha hospital. It was easily carried out under local anesthesia and did not expose the patient to any complications causing a negative impact to the vision of the patient. Had the tumour been left untreated, this could impact the patient’s vision with its growth.”

The patient is now healthy and recovering well and he returned to work after 48 hours of the procedure. Asim extends his heartfelt thanks to the Zulekha Hospital Ophthalmology team saying: “The uncomfortable feeling inside the eye has been treated well and I am feeling better now.”
